Hexagonal chocolates filled with honey

Hexagonal dark chocolates made with 85% cocoa from the Dominican Republic, filled with honey.

Presented in a version with orange blossom honey, in an elegant 18-piece case that resembles a beehive. Each cell is a chocolate with the explosive aroma and flavor of orange blossom honey. Its striking appearance and intense flavor make it a little chocolate treasure, perfect for the most curious palates.

Artisan production with a delicious, naturally sweet result. Ideal as a gift that is sure to impress.

Technical information:

Artisan-made.

Ingredients: Dark chocolate (82% cocoa from the Dominican Republic, sugar, cocoa butter) (51%); orange blossom honey (38%) and pollen (11%)

Brand: Alemany

Producer: Alemany 1879

Origin: Ós de Balaguer (Lleida, Catalonia)

Store in a cool, dry place between 15 - 18 ºC.

Suitable for celiacs – Gluten-free.

Allergens: contains nuts, egg.

Store at room temperature in a cool, dry place.

Nutrition information:

  • Nutritional values per 100g:
  • Energy: 1495kJ/477kcal
  • Fat: 25,3g
  • Saturates: 15,9g
  • Carbohydrates: 54,9g
  • Sugars: 50,8g
  • Dietary fiber: 4,4g
  • Protein: 5,3g
  • Salt: 0,05g

Best before: 12 months.

Alemany 1879

Five generations of honey and turrón In the town of Os de Balaguer (La Noguera), under the watchful presence of Montsec and its exceptional sky, Torrons i Mel Alemany has built a universe of sweets. For five generations, the Alemany family has crafted artisanal turrón and selected honey from the finest beekeepers. The story of Turrones y Miel Alemany began at the end of the 19th century, when Mrs. Mundeta made a caramel with local honey and nuts. Since Montsec is a harsh and difficult land for cultivation, this activity offered them a valuable alternative. The distinctive character of Alemany turrón comes from a 19th-century recipe that gives the paste its characteristic white color. Slow cooking, locally sourced nuts, and a carefully selected rosemary honey are part of the secret behind the turrón’s distinctive flavor. Alemany has specialized in monofloral honeys, sourced from beekeepers across the country. Innovation at Alemany comes through the concept of honey with added value, in its gourmet honey line. Alemany turrón and honey have been recognized with Great Taste Awards on several occasions, an accolade considered the Oscars of the delicatessen food world. In recent years, the company has developed new gourmet products such as vinegars, spreads, and chocolates, helping the brand become present in more and more countries every day.
